> This isn't a recipe with Schmaltz, and I'm certainly not Sheldon, but I made
> this the other day and froze several batches. Easy and good.
> Chicken Liver Pate
>
> 1 pound fresh chicken livers, cleaned
> 1 cup milk
> 1 stick cold unsalted butter, cut into pieces
> 1 cup chopped yellow onions
> 2 teaspoons minced garlic
> 2 tablespoons peppercorns, drained
> 2 bay leaves
> 1 teaspoon chopped fresh thyme leaves
> 1/2 teaspoon salt
> 1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
> 1/4 cup Cognac or brandy
> Chopped parsley leaves, for garnish
> In a bowl, soak the livers in the milk for 2 hours. Drain well.
